A Property boasting an open-air bath with a panoramic view, nestled in a quiet corner of Ikaho. From the top-floor panoramic bath, you can enjoy a sweeping view of Mount Akagi while indulging in the renowned "Shirogane no Yu," a colorless, odorless hot spring with a gentle touch on the skin. The Ryokan also offers four private baths, each with its own unique charm, perfect for families or couples to enjoy a private moment together. For dinner, we serve a handmade menu featuring local ingredients from Gunma, including Joshu beef. Breakfast includes a traditional Japanese meal prepared with seasonal ingredients. Known for its attentive hospitality, this Ryokan shines with its comprehensive excellence.

Introduction of the Accommodation




"Ryokan Sakurai" is situated in a quiet area away from the bustle of Ikaho Onsen, boasting a scenic open-air bath with a panoramic view of Mount Akagi, a famous mountain in Jōshū. Enjoy the renowned Ikaho hot spring, "Shirogane no Yu," along with private baths for a personal and relaxing experience.

If using the train, after alighting at "JR Shibukawa Station", please board the "Kanko Kotsu Bus" heading to "Ikaho Onsen". After alighting at the final stop "Ikaho Onsen", please contact us, and our staff will pick you up at the bus stop.
(Shuttle Service available hours: from 15:00 to around 18:00)
※Shuttle Service is only available within the Ikaho town center.
